@charset "utf-8";
/*========================================================================== 

 *update:		2009-08-02
 
 *author:		FengYan
 
 *Structure:
 
 *conetent:		1)reset
 				2)layout
 				3)links
				4)text
				5)tabs
				6)other



========================================================================== */

/*-------------------------------    1)reset    ------------------------------------------*/
body,h1,h2,h3,h4,h5,h6,h7,ul,li,ol,dl,dt,dd,form,div,p,b{margin:0;padding:0;}
body{font-size:12px;font-family:"宋体","黑体";color:#000;background:url(../images/bg.gif) repeat-x #fff;}
ul,li{list-style-type:none;}
.clear{clear:both;}
/*-------------------------------    2)layout    ------------------------------------------*/
/*    首页    */
#container{width:918px;margin:0 auto;background:url(../images/count-bg.gif) no-repeat 100% 0;padding:0 42px;}
#top{height:81px;padding-left:10px;position:relative;}
#top .logo{position:absolute;}
#top .count{position:absolute;right:0px;top:20px;}
#menu img{border:none;}
.menu-left{background:url(../images/menu-left.gif) no-repeat;padding-left:9px;}
.menu-right{background:url(../images/menu-right.gif) 100% 0 no-repeat;padding-right:9px;}
.menu-mid{background:url(../images/menu-mid.gif) repeat-x;height:69px;}
.menu-mid li{float:left;width:11.1%;margin-top:24px;text-align:center;}
.menu-line{background:url(../images/menu-line.gif) 0 0 no-repeat;}
#count{height:439px;background:url(../images/bg1.gif) repeat-x #fff;padding:0 8px;}
#count .count{background:url(../images/count1.gif) no-repeat;height:439px;padding:12px 11px 0px 12px;}
#count .showImg{height:328px;padding-bottom:10px;width:879px;background:url(../images/count-img.gif) no-repeat;}
#count .count-but li{width:25%;float:left;text-align:center;}
#count .count-but img{border:none;}
#warp{width:882px;margin:10px auto 0;}
#left{float:left;margin-right:10px;}
#right{float:left;}
#flv{float:left;margin-left:10px;}
.gonghe{background:url(../images/gonghe.gif) no-repeat;height:239px;width:196px;}
.gonghe .count{margin:58px 10px 10px 15px;color:#333;height:170px;overflow-y:hidden;}
.gonghe .count li{margin:5px 0;}
.jianjie{background:url(../images/jianjie.gif) no-repeat;width:366px;height:239px;}
.jianjie .count{margin:55px 10px 10px 10px;line-height:20px;overflow-y:auto;}
.jianjie .count img{float:left;margin:0 10px;}
.tieshi{background:url(../images/tieshi.gif) no-repeat;height:347px;padding-top:10px;}
.tieshi .count{padding:0px 10px 10px 220px;}
.tieshi .count .hq1{width:326px;height:100px;float:left;background:url(../images/hq1.gif) no-repeat;padding-top:35px;}
.tieshi .count .hq1 li{margin-left:140px;margin-top:5px;}
.tieshi .count .hq2{width:326px;height:155px;float:left;background:url(../images/hq2.gif) no-repeat;padding-top:35px;}
.tieshi .count .hq2 li{margin-left:40px;margin-top:5px;}
.tieshi .count .hq3{width:308px;height:100px;float:left;background:url(../images/hq3.gif) no-repeat;padding-top:35px;}
.tieshi .count .hq3 li{margin-left:40px;margin-top:4px;_margin-top:3px;}
.tieshi .count .hq4{width:308px;height:140px;float:left;background:url(../images/hq4.gif) no-repeat;padding-top:50px;}
.tieshi .count .hq4 li{margin-left:40px;margin-top:5px;}
.link{background:url(../images/link.gif) no-repeat;height:33px;line-height:33px;}
.link b{padding:0 10px;color:#fff;}
.foot{background:url(../images/foot.gif) no-repeat;height:66px;padding-top:10px;}
.foot img{margin-left:30px;float:left;}
.foot p{line-height:25px;margin-top:20px;text-align:center;}

/*--------*/
#pub{background:url(../images/bg1.gif) repeat-x #fff;padding:0 8px;}
#pub .count{background:url(../images/count1.gif) no-repeat;padding:12px 11px 0px 12px;}
#left .leftBar{width:199px;}
.leftBar .leftNav{color:#ff006f;width:199px;}
.leftBar .leftNav h3{background:url(../images/pub-left-bar-bg.gif) no-repeat;color:#fff;width:179px;height:57px;font-size:24px;padding-left:20px;padding-top:10px;}
.leftBar .leftNav h3 p{font-size:9px;color:#ff519e;font-family:Verdana, Geneva, sans-serif;padding-bottom:3px;}
.leftBar .leftNav ul{}
.leftBar .leftNav li{border-bottom:1px solid #ccc;line-height:25px;height:25px;padding-left:10px;}
.pub2{background:url(../images/left-bar-tit.gif) no-repeat;width:199px;margin-top:10px;}
.pub2 h3{height:40px;line-height:40px;font-size:20px;padding-left:10px;color:#ff519e;}
.pub2 ul{background:url(../images/left-bar-mid.gif) repeat-y;}
.pub2 ul li{margin:0 10px;height:22px;line-height:22px;}
.pub2 div{background:url(../images/left-bar-bottom.gif) no-repeat;height:10px;}
.content{text-align:left;width:670px;}
.content .title{padding:8px 0;background:url(../images/pub-title-line.gif) no-repeat 0 100%;}
.content .c{background:url(../images/pub-right-title.gif) no-repeat;margin-top:20px;}
.content .c h3{height:47px;font-size:20px;padding-left:8px;color:#ff519e;padding-top:5px;color:#9FBB4A;letter-spacing:2px;}
.content .c ul{background:url(../images/pub-right-mid.gif) repeat-y;}
.content .c ul li{margin:0 30px 0 15px;line-height:22px;}
.content .c div{background:url(../images/pub-right-bottom.gif) no-repeat;height:15px;}
.huichang li{}
.huichang li img{border:1px solid #FA85C2;padding:2px;width:300px;height:200px;margin-bottom:3px;margin-right:5px;}
.page{background:url(../images/page-bg.gif) no-repeat;height:25px;padding-top:10px;margin-top:10px;text-align:center;}
.page span{position:relative;top:-3px;padding:0 3px;}
.pub3{background:url(../images/left-other.gif) no-repeat;width:196px;height:259px;margin:10px 1px 0;}
.pub3 ul{padding:5px;}
.pub3 ul h3{font-size:20px;padding-left:18px;color:#ff519e;height:45px;line-height:45px;}
.pub3 ul li{margin:0 10px;line-height:24px;height:24px;}
.case{padding-bottom:10px;}
.case li{border-bottom:1px dashed #ccc;padding-left:100px;position:relative;height:60px;padding-top:10px;}
.case li img{width:80px;border:1px solid #ccc;padding:3px;position:absolute;left:0;top:5px;}
.case-info img{border:1px solid #FA85C2;padding:2px;margin-bottom:5px;margin-right:5px;float:left;width:350px;height:230px;}
.case-info b{padding-left:50px;}

.tab{margin-top:10px;}
.tab li{float:left;margin-right:10px;}
.showTab{padding:5px 10px;height:300px;overflow-y:auto;}
/*-------------------------------    1)links    ------------------------------------------*/
.gonghe a:link,.gonghe a:visited{color:#333;text-decoration:none;}
.gonghe a:hover{color:#fe559a;}
#menu a:link,#menu a:visited{border:none;}
#menu a:hover{margin-left:2px;}
#top a:link,#top a:visited{background:url(../images/icon1.gif) 0 3px no-repeat;padding:0 20px 0 10px;text-decoration:none;color:#333;}
#top a:hover{color:#fff;background:url(../images/icon2.gif) 0 3px no-repeat;}
#pub a:link,#pub a:visited{color:#666;text-decoration:none;}
#pub a:hover{color:#ff006f;}
.page a{text-decoration:none;}
a:link,a:visited{color:#333;text-decoration:none;}
a:hover{color:#ff006f;}
/*-------------------------------    1)text    ------------------------------------------*/
.font-white{color:#fff;}
.font-gray{color:#333;}
.font-red{color:#F41076;}
.font-blue{color:#169EE0;}
.font-16{font-size:16px;}
.font-14{font-size:14px;}
.font-bold{font-weight:bold;}
/*-------------------------------    1)tabs    ------------------------------------------*/
.page-on{color:#FF5400;font-weight:bold;text-decoration:none;}
.page-off{color:#666;text-decoration:none;}
.tab1-on,.tab1-off{width:88px;height:34px;line-height:34px;padding-left:30px;font-size:16px;letter-spacing:3px;color:#666;font-weight:bold;cursor:pointer;}
.tab1-on{background:url(../images/tab1-on.gif) no-repeat;color:#FF4A97;}
.tab1-off{background:url(../images/tab1-off.gif) no-repeat;}
/*-------------------------------    1)other    ------------------------------------------*/
.solid-bottom{border-bottom:1px solid #ccc;}
.dashed-bottom{border-bottom:1px dashed #ccc;}

/*---------    2009-08-25    ---------*/
.yishi{padding:5px;text-align:center;}
.yishi dt{text-align:center;background:url(../images/U1977P28T55D15006F926DT20070425113758.jpg);font-size:18px;color:#CE1C5F;font-weight:bold;}
.yishi li dd{width:32.5%;float:left;height:22px;padding-left:5px;background:url(../images/U1977P28T55D15006F926DT20070425113758.jpg);text-align:left;}
.yishi li dd img{padding-top:5px;padding-right:25px;border:none;float:right;}
.yishi li .dt{background:#fff;}
.yishi li dd span{float:left;}

/*---------    2009-12-21    ---------*/
.flashwenzi{ margin-left:200px; margin-top:15px;}
.flashwenzi a{color:#FFFFFF; text-decoration:none;  }
.flashwenzi a:hover{ color:#FF0000; text-decoration:none;  }
.flashwenzi li{float:left; margin-left:35px;}

.sitemap{ color:#FFFFFF; text-align:center; clear:both;}
.sitemap a{color:#FFFFFF; text-decoration:none;  }
.sitemap a:hover{ color:#FF0000; text-decoration:none;  }


/*--------*/

.xinwen{ width:884px; height:34px; margin-left:18px; background:url(/images/xinwen.gif) no-repeat;}
.xinwenz{ width:120px; float:left; margin-left:10px;}
.xinwenz p{font-size:20px; font:bold; margin-top:7px;}
.xinweny{ height:34px;}
.xinweny p{ float:left; margin-left:10px; margin-top:12px;}


.youqinglianjie{vertical-align:bottom; color:#E7E6E2; margin-top:15px;}
.youqinglianjie a{ color:#E7E6E2;}




